0

IBMDA400 (OLEDB) プロバイダーを使用して、SQL Server 2005 (リンク サーバー) 経由で AS400 上の DB2 データベースに接続しました。しかし、最近、IBM.Data.DB2.iSeries.dll プロバイダーを使用して .Net アプリを接続できることを発見したので、代わりに IBM.Data.DB2.iSeries プロバイダーを使用して AS400 に接続したいと考えています。しかし、IBM.Data.DB2.iSeries プロバイダーは、リンク サーバーをセットアップしようとしたときに接続するオプションのリストにありません。これをプロバイダーとして登録するにはどうすればよいですか?

4

1 に答える 1

1

OLE DBプロバイダーの何が問題になっていますか?なぜ.NETプロバイダーを使用したいのですか?

私の知る限り、リンクサーバーはiSeriesDB2データベースと連携するためにOLEDBプロバイダーを必要とし、代わりに.NETを使用するオプションはありません。IBM.Data.DB2.iSeriesプロバイダーを使用すると、.NET管理対象プログラムがSQLを使用してiSeriesデータベースファイルにアクセスできます。

これを見てください:

http://publib.boulder.ibm.com/infocenter/iseries/v5r3/index.jsp?topic=/rzaik/rzaikdotnetprovider.htm

その後、IBM iSeries Access forWindowsとProgrammer'sToolkikのインストールを試みることができますが、SQLServerのプロバイダーリストにDB2iSeries.NETプロバイダーが表示されているとしたら驚きです。

パフォーマンスの問題がありますか、またはOLE DBで何かが機能しませんか?

于 2009-10-03T17:57:28.890 に答える